タグ

ブックマーク / blog.spicebox.jp (20)

  • mixiアドプログラムモバイル版PV単価表が公開 ( ラボブログ )

    スパイスラボ神部です。 いよいよmixiアドプログラムモバイル版が格的に開始になるようで、PV単価などが公開になっていました。あとは、各アプリでの広告掲載開始が承認されるのを待つだけですね。 -mixi Developer Center (ミクシィ デベロッパーセンター) » mixiアドプログラム ガイドライン -mixi Developer Center (ミクシィ デベロッパーセンター) » mixiアドプログラムPV単価表 一方PC版、モバイル版、そしてペイメントプログラムの開始を受けて、来年以降のmixiのロードマップも見え始めてきているようです。 -mixi登録制、来年2月から マス広告も展開へ - ITmedia News その他のソーシャルアプリニュース -mixiアプリによるソーシャルデータの活用(1/3):CodeZine -mixiアプリでDOCTYPEを指

  • これでカンペキ?mixiアプリで署名付きリクエストをする場合分け ( ラボブログ )

    スパイスラボ神部です。 mixi アプリで外部サーバにリクエストを送る際、よっぽどのことがなければ署名付きで送っておくのが安全です。ただ、いざ実装するとなるといくつかパターンがあるのでここで場合分けしておきます。 といっても、自分が使いうるパターン(opensocial-jquery, CakePHP, ナチュラルな OpenSocial JavaScript API の組み合わせ)のみですが・・・ 0.8 な OpenSocial JavaScript API を使う場合 このあたりは mixi のドキュメントにあります。 -mixi Developer Center (ミクシィ デベロッパーセンター) » 外部サーバを呼び出してみよう -mixi Developer Center (ミクシィ デベロッパーセンター) » 署名付きリクエストの検証 文章中にもありますように、オープンソ

  • Twtter の RT という作法の説明を珍しく見かけた ( ラボブログ )

    スパイスラボ神部です。 最近 Twitter をまわる状況がちょっとだけスパークしています。Twitter の企業活用への道去年くらいからはデジタルガレージグループDGインキュベーションがやっている「twicco ついっこ 」みたいなものがありましたが、今年前半からは企業や個人が自発的にアカウントを作って発信を始めるという感じ。企業プロモーションの提案にも、とりあえずいれておくか、みたいな空気もあるような気もします。 春にあった Twestival Tokyo であったイベントで聞いた話では、国によっては街のスタバ単位でアカウントがあり(スターバックス渋谷駅東口点みたいな感じで)客が店のサービスについて会話してたりするとかいうくらいなので、この話がホントかどうかわかりませんがそのくらいまで細かい根が貼られると楽しいですよね。 -Twitterが好きだ! - Favorites! RT って

    ohsuga
    ohsuga 2009/07/30
    Retweet
  • そろそろちゃんと理解したい!OpenID と OAuth(ラボブログ)

    スパイスラボ神部です。 OpenSocial をやってるとちょこちょこ顔を出す OpenID と Auth。これについてちゃんと理解するためのいろいろを調べてみたいと思います。 -シングル・サインオンが好きだ! - Favorites! OpenID まわりについて -OpenID や OAuth の役割と、既存のシングル・サインオンとの違い:Goodpic これは目から鱗。シングルサインオンとシステムの類似性があるわけだから、そこから理解するのがいいのかもね。 となると、要は OpenID は「人確認を取り除いた低コストな認証システム、ということなのかなあ。 とりあえずは、Web に特化されたシングルサインオン、と認識しておこう。 その他の参考エントリ: -OpenIDの使いどころ - Yet Another Hackadelic -たけまる / OpenID に向いている認証と向

  • 速報:mixiアプリモバイルパートナー向けβが開始! ( ラボブログ )

    スパイスラボ神部です。 先ほど、mixi より 「mixiアプリモバイル」パートナー向けβ版公開のお知らせ というプレスリリースが出ています。 mixiアプリモバイル は、こちらに仕様が公開されているように、PC 版で使われているような OpenSocial JavaScript API は使えません。ソーシャルグラフを活用するというところは同じでも、OpenSocial/RESTful API を活用し、外部サーバを使って処理した内容を mixi 側に戻すといった、かなり複雑な処理が必要になります。 PC版とくらべ、開発開始のハードルはより高いようにも思いますが、逆に環境さえ整えられれば複雑なPC向けソーシャルアプリを作るよりもやりやすいのかもしれません。 しかし、これ抽象化した呼び方は何になるのでしょうか?OpenSocial モバイルアプリとか?気になるところですが、とりあえずこのエ

  • opensocial-jquery 1.0.3 がリリースされたらしいです。SAPP 関連 ( ラボブログ )

    スパイスラボ神部です。 どうやら opensocial-jquery 1.0.3 がリリースされたらしいです。 -Postal Search APIs & Solutions ブログ: Google Friend Connect 対応した opensocial-jquery 1.0.3 をリリースしました! Google Friend Connect API に対応したコンテナのアプリなら、一般のウェブサイトに貼れるようになる、すなわち、ソーシャルグラフを維持したまま、ブログパーツ的に OpenSocial ガジェットを貼り付けられるようになるということでしょうかね。だとしたらすばらしい。 -アップデートが好きだ! - Favorites! ハートレイルズさんから OpenSocial Host なるものが ところで、ハートレイルズさんから、Google App Engine のようなも

  • ついに見つけた!CakePHP の管理者画面作成ノウハウ ( ラボブログ )

    スパイスラボ神部です。 前々から、CakePHP に Web サイトの管理画面を作るモードに使っていそうな関数を見かけることが多かったので、どこかにそんな資料があるだろうな、とは思っていたのですが、遂につき当たりました! -CakePHP 管理画面を作成する方法 | Sun Limited Mt. 少しこれについて読み解いてみたいと思います。 あと、上記情報は少し古いので、こちらもあわせて。 -プリフィックスルーティング(Prefix Routing) :: Routesの設定 :: 環境設定 :: CakePHPによる開発 :: マニュアル :: 1.2 Collection :: The Cookbook -管理画面が好きだ! - Favorites! admin モードについて まず、キモはここですね。 define('CAKE_ADMIN', 'admin'); これで ht

  • CakePHP で Security.level の high 設定について ( ラボブログ )

    スパイスラボ神部です。 なんだか CakePHP で認証なりセッションなりで悩まされるとき、原因をたどっていくと結構 core.phpSecurity 設定を high にしていることが原因だったりすることがあるので不思議に思っていたのですが、隙を見て akiyan さんにちらっと聞いてみたらやっぱり『Security.level::high はできない子』らしいので、いい機会だと思ってここにまとめてみます。 -セキュリティが好きだ! - Favorites! Security.level が high のときに起きるいろいろなこと -CakePHPSecurity.levelとセッション - あぁ そうだった Security.levelがhighに設定されていると、セッション「ID」は毎回生成されるのがCakePHPの仕様。 モバイルサイトを作成するときには要注意ですね。大

    ohsuga
    ohsuga 2009/05/29
  • opensocial-jquery 1.0.2 がリリースされてます ( ラボブログ )

    スパイスラボ神部です。 opensocial-jquery 1.0.2 がリリースされてます。 -Postal Search APIs & Solutions ブログ: opensocial-jquery 1.0.2 をリリースしましたのでざっくりと紹介します。 opensocial-jqueryが好きだ! - Favorites! JSDeffred についても調べてみるよ 今回は Deffred という処理をシリアルに実行する機能の強化がなされているらしいのですが、そもそもここで利用されているとおぼしき JSDeffred についても調べてみました。これも国産ライブラリ? -JSDeferredが楽しくてしょうがない - Dis Communication - 符号無し -JSDeferredがやっとわかった - by edvakf in hatena -Rhino memo -

  • CakePHP で他のモデルのデータを編集する ( ラボブログ )

    スパイスラボ神部です。 実験的にですが、CakePHP で formHelper を使いながら他のモデルのデータを編集する試みをしてみましたので、共有してみます。果たしてこの方法が正しいのか?というところもあわせてですので、ツッコミあれば宜しくお願いします。 -二人羽織が好きだ! - Favorites! コントローラとモデルの基原則に逆らわないこと さて、読み込みだけならご存じ var $uses に指定すればどんなモデルでも読み込めます。 そこから先、違うコントローラの中で、しかも formHelper による edit ライクな機能を実装していこうとすると問題が起こります。 1.別のユーザモデルをフォームのにセットすると、そのモデルの edit に飛んでしまう 2.User を User2 などにすると、ユーザモデルがないので formHelper による自動補完が利かない これは

  • jQuery流プログラミング入門(1) ( ラボブログ )

    スパイスラボ神部です。 opensocial-jquery の勉強のために、いろいろと jQuery の表現を勉強していますが、やっと何となく慣れてきました。OpenSocial アプリのなかで使えるものを中心に、いくつかの jQuery っぽい表現を紹介してみたいと思います。 -オルタナティブが好きだ! - Favorites! テキスト出力・イベント取得を助ける jQuery jQuery をを使ってみて感じたのは、普通 JavaScript を DOM を通じて指示代名詞的に「これ」とか「あれ」として使うところがあるのですが、そういう側面から評価すると「より直感的で使いやすい!」という感じです。 ヒアドキュメントもどき JavaScript も慣れてしまえば…というところがあるのですが、ちょっと困るのがヒアドキュメント的なものがないところ。その代替として ガジェットWatch: Ja

  • CakePHP のキャッシュでサクサクでござる ( ラボブログ )

    スパイスラボ神部です。 これまで積極的に使ってこなかった CakePHP のキャッシュ。 しかし貧弱なサーバを使うときにサイトルートが10秒出てこなくコレは困った。 みたいなときに、いよいよ出番がやってきました。 -キャッシュが好きだ! - Favorites! Cache を有効にする まずは設定で Cache を有効にします。1.1 と 1.2 で指定方法が違う上に、検索すると 1.1 の方ばかり出てくるので要注意です。 * 1.1系 - define ('CACHE_CHECK', true); * 1.2系 - Configure::write('Cache.check', true); (2008-03-15 - ざ・わーるど.jp@はてな より) 公式マニュアルも、1.1 の設定しか載っていないなぁ・・・ -19.2. 動作の解説 設定方法 コントローラにも設定追加。 -s

    ohsuga
    ohsuga 2009/05/08
  • Amazon と PHP PEAR のいろいろ ( ラボブログ )

    スパイスラボ神部です。 たまに Services_Amazon を使いたくなることもあるかと思うので、調べておきました。 -Amazonが好きだ! - Favorites! インストール/セットアップ まず、Amazon Web Service へのサインアップが必要です。Amazon.co.jpメッセージ のガイドに従うか、Amazon Web Services の右側から、Sing Up Now を選んで登録。 PEAR に関しては、Services_Amazon 0.7.1 というのをインストールしました。バージョンとしては2008年三月末に廃止されている ECS3.0 ではなく、ECS4.0 を指定する必要が有りますので注意です。 使いこなし方 実は結構わかりにくい気がするのですが、とにかく PHP ですから配列に取り込んでしまえば先は見えたようなものです。 -PEAR::Serv

    ohsuga
    ohsuga 2009/05/08
  • CakePHPでらくちんプルダウン(for 1.2) ( ラボブログ )

    スパイスラボ神部です。 CakePHP を使っていると、当にデータベースのやりとりが楽になるので、個人的には MySQL とお話するときのコンシェルジュ、もしくは同時通訳のように使っています。そうなると、もっとデータをデータベースを使って管理するようになりたくなります。たとえば、これテキストで管理していたデータをデータベースに入れて利用するなど。 Web のフォームでプルダウンを実施する際などは、それらのプルダウンを動的に管理したいときこれまで原始的に CVS を使ったりしていましたが、今では MySQL を積極的に使うようにしています。さらに CakePHP 側でも、それらをプルダウンの項目として利用するための簡易な方法が用意されているので、ここで紹介します。 -プルダウンメニューが好きだ! - Favorites! 役に立つリソースと解説 簡単に言えば、 1.プルダウンにしたいデータ

  • Google Analytics API で出来そうなこと ( ラボブログ )

    スパイスラボ神部です。 -あなたは何を作る?Google Analytics APIが遂にリリース! - IDEA*IDEA ~ 百式管理人のライフハックブログ ~ によると、Google Analytics が API を公開したとか。こういうのってやっぱり解析に使うのが筋なのでしょうが、個人的にはやっぱりコンテンツへのフィードバックに使えたらいいですね。 -Google Analyticsが好きだ! - Favorites!(写真がおもしろいGoogle Analytics の開発ドキュメント -Google Analytics Developer Docs - Google Analytics - Google Code こちらによると、ダイジェストで、 # Website tracking # Adobe Flash rich media tracking # Gadge

  • mixi アプリのオープンβが公開に!「mixiファンド」も ( ラボブログ )

    スパイスラボ神部です。 mixi アプリのオープンβ版が公開になったようです。ついでに mixi ファンドなんてのも立ち上がっているようなので、各所の情報をまとめてみます。 まずは公式リソース。 -株式会社ミクシィ | PRESS RELEASE -株式会社ミクシィ | PRESS RELEASE ただ、今回のリリースはこちらの記事 で「一般のmixiユーザーはパートナーが提供するさまざまなアプリケーション/サービスを選択し、ホーム画面上にレイアウトするなどして利用できるようになる。」とと紹介されている「正式公開」とは違うので、一般の mixi ユーザには何もインパクトがありません。しばらくオープンβを運用してみて、面白いものが出てきたら正式公開に向かうという感じでしょうか。 -mixiアプリが好きだ! - Favorites! 開発手順 開発手順は mixi Developer Ce

    ohsuga
    ohsuga 2009/04/09
  • そろそろアダルトアフィリエイトに対する拒否権を持ちたい。 ( ラボブログ )

    スパイスラボ神部です。 やっぱり売れ筋なのか、なかなか仕方ないところですが、結構普通のトピックのまとめブログとかでもアダルト広告が散見されるようになってきました。こういうR18広告については、そろそろオプトアウト出来るようにした方がいいんじゃないかと思いました。 キッズブラウザなどでは工夫されているのでしょうか? と、今日は深掘りせずに終わります。 -アフィリエイトが好きだ! - Favorites!

    ohsuga
    ohsuga 2009/04/08
  • 新聞広告.com:新聞広告がオンラインで見られる!探せる! ( ラボブログ )

    スパイスラボ神部です。 ついに新しい時代がやってきました! 4/1にオープンした新聞広告.comというサイトでは、新聞広告が劣化なしに、むしろ新聞紙(しんぶんがみ)よりもクオリティの高いDTPパブリッシュされたPDFファイルで読めてしまいます。有限会社ソーマによる開発・運営でビジネスモデル特許出願中 とのこと。権利関係はしっかり解消しての事業と期待できますし、メディアサイドがが片手間につくったものでもなさそうなのでとても期待できます。 -新聞広告が好きだ! - Favorites! ざっと概要 サイトの特徴をまとめると、やはり新聞広告をトリガーにその先に無理矢理ロングテールにしてしまおうというねらいがあるようです。新聞広告は高解像度の納品データがあるわけですが、そのクリエイティブは実は新聞紙状では伝わらない可能性があります。 例えば ・モノクロであること・・・来カラーで出したくても、費用

  • イーベイが再上陸しているようなのでまとめてみる。 ( ラボブログ )

    スパイスラボ神部です。 古巣の eBay (やっていたのはオークションじゃないし世代も違うけど)が再上陸のアナウンスっぽいことをしていたようなのでまとめてみます。最近まとめばっかりでスミマセン。goo のネットの未来カンファレンスのことも書きたいのだけど。 -eBayが好きだ! - Favorites! まずは公式 まずは公式サイト系です。 ブックマークはドメインありなしの両方についてますね。 -eBay Japan Export Center(www.ebay.co.jp) -eBay Japan Export Center(ebay.co.jp) 「日から出品する」「USから購入する」のゲートウェイ機能を強化していますが、日から海外向けに出品されているものを国内の人が買うのは別に問題ないですよねぇ? また、USのイーベイの検索結果が日語で検索出来る機能もあります。昨日今日とは

  • CakePHP 1.2 でモバイルサイトを構築する最初の手順まとめ (ラボブログ)

    スパイスラボ神部です。 CakePHP 1.2 でモバイルサイトを構築するための資料を改めて集めてみます。フェイス女学園ではオレオレ仕様でやってたのですが、今回はちゃんと Cake のお作法に則ったものを実装してみようと思います。 [cakePHP1.2]モバイルサイトとPCの切り分け その1: PHPを使ったWebサイト構築 備忘録 cake1.1系ではwebserviceが使えたが、1.2系では使えなくなっているので、prefixを使用する。 [cakePHP1.2]モバイルサイトとPCの切り分け その2: PHPを使ったWebサイト構築 備忘録 CakePHP 携帯専用サイトを作成する | Sun Limited Mt. ke-tai.org > Blog Archive > CakePHPで3キャリア対応の絵文字を表示するためのコンポーネント とりあえずこんなところでしょうか。 今

  • 1